Which mountain did Jesus transfigure?

Mount Tabor
According to tradition, the event took place on Mount Tabor.

Where is Mount Tabor today?

Mount Tabor (Hebrew: הר תבור‎, romanized: Har Tavor) is located in Lower Galilee, Israel, at the eastern end of the Jezreel Valley, 18 kilometres (11 mi) west of the Sea of Galilee.

What happened on Mt Hermon in the bible?

In the apocryphal Book of Enoch, Mount Hermon is the place where the Watcher class of fallen angels descended to Earth. They swear upon the mountain that they would take wives among the daughters of men and take mutual imprecation for their sin (Enoch 6).

How many times did Matthew’s disciples meet Jesus?

Matthew’s disciples met Jesus only once, on a mountain in Galilee, where he said farewell and gave them the Great Commission to preach his gospel everywhere (Matthew 28:16–20).
